The interesting bit is that the mic is in two separate pieces - one with the mic diaphragms and related hardware, and another, separate piece which the 3.5mm jack ouput of the mic plugs into. That part appears to be an amp similar to the ones we were talking about; it's powered by a AAA battery, and has a volume control potentiometer on the side of the casing. It has an input (3.5mm from the mic) and an ouput (wire lead with 3.5mm plug to go into the Archos). So apparently Archos had the same idea we did.
